Abstract

A method is disclosed of authenticating a consumer and authorizing a transaction over a network. The method includes first requesting, by a user, performance of a transaction between said user and a merchant, the user and the merchant performing the transaction over a non-secure web page. The user then enters transaction request information into a non-secure general purpose computer, and then enters a PIN into a graphic interface of the non-secure web page on the non-secure general purpose computer. providing, by the non-secure general purpose computer, the transaction request information and a PIN data package, the PIN data package being a digital representation of an impression of the users selection of at least one graphic image representing their PIN to a secure transaction manager via an internet system. The transaction manager then combines at least one of dynamic and corollary data with the PIN data package and securely provides the combination to a hardware security module (HSM). The HSM then distills the PIN data package into a PIN and encrypting the PIN into a PIN Block. Thereafter; the remainder of the transaction is performed.

Claims (29)

1 . Method of authenticating a consumer and authorizing a transaction over a network, the method comprising:

requesting, by a user, performance of a transaction between said user and a merchant, said user and the merchant performing the transaction over a non-secure web page;

entering, by said user, transaction request information into a non-secure general purpose computer;

entering a user credential, by said user, into a user interface of the non-secure web page on the non-secure general purpose computer;

providing, by said non-secure general purpose computer, said transaction request information and a user credential data package, said user credential data package being a digital representation of an impression or imprint of said user's selection of at least one graphic image representing a user's bonafide user credential to a secure transaction manager via an Internet system;

combining, by said transaction manager, at least one of dynamic and corollary data with said user credential data package and securely providing the combination to a hardware security module (HSM);

distilling, by said HSM, said user credential data package into the user' bonafide credential and encrypting said user's bonafide credential into a PIN Block; and

performing the remainder of said transaction.

2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ein said user credential comprises data from a debit card or an ATM card.

3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ein said user credential comprises data from a biometric device or process.

4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the remainder of said transaction comprises:

authentication, by an ATM network, a biometric network, or a financial institution, of said user credential.

5 . The method of claim 2 , wherein said transaction information comprises an account number for said debit card or said ATM card.

6 . The method of claim 5 , wherein said transaction information further comprises at least one of said account number's available funds, funds held on reserve.

7 . The method of claim 3 , wherein said transaction information further comprises a wallet, said wallet includes at least one of payor information, said consumer's identity information, medical information, financial information.

8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ein said consumer's identity information comprises at least one of a driver's license number, social security number, a passport number, and a date of birth.

9 . The method of claim 1 , wherein said user credential comprises at least one of (a) a PIN, (b) a Debit Card and said PIN, (c) a biometric, (d) said biometric and said PIN, (e) said biometric, said Debit Card, and said PIN, (f) said PIN and a search code, (g) said search code, and (h) said biometric and said search code.

10 . The method of claim 7 , wherein said financial information comprises at least one of a DDA, a debit card, a credit card, a gift card, SWIFT information, a Fed-wire information, a wire information, a trading account, a brokerage account.

11 . The method of claim 7 , wherein said medical information comprises at least one of a health provider information, medical history information, and a medical record release authorization.

12 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the remainder of the transaction comprises authentication and authorization by an ACH for the transfer of a user's funds from a DDA to anther party.

13 . Method of authenticating a consumer and authorizing a transaction over a network, the method comprising:

requesting, by a user, performance of a transaction between said user and a merchant, said user and the merchant performing the transaction over a non-secure web page;

entering, by said user, transaction request information into a non-secure general purpose computer;

entering a user credential, by said user, into a user interface of the non-secure web page on the non-secure general purpose computer;

providing, by said non-secure general purpose computer, said transaction request information and a user credential data package, said user credential data package being a digital representation of an impression or imprint of said user's selection of at least one graphic image representing a user's bonafide user credential to a secure transaction manager via an Internet system;

combining, by said transaction manager, at least one of dynamic and corollary data with said user credential data package and securely providing the combination to a hardware security module (HSM);

extracting, by said transaction manager, said user credential data package into the user' bonafide credential; and

performing the remainder of said transaction.

14 . The method of claim 13 , wherein said step of extracting is further preformed by said HSM.
